I have a 1997 Grand Prix GT with 3800. Girlfriend tells me the other day the vehicle stalled out while driving. When I checked I found the car idles (sat in driveway at idle for 1/2 hour) and accelerates with no problems. I did notice, however, that everytime I quickly lifted out of the gas pedal the RPM drops to about 500rpm. If I start the manuever at 1000rpm then it will definitely stall (drops to 400-500rpm then down to 0rpm). If I start the manuever at 2000+rpm then it still drops to 500rpm but recovers and doesn't stall. Doesn't matter if I'm in Park or Drive.
I've already removed and cleaned the Idle Air Control Sensor with no fix. Checked for a vacuum leak (using carb cleaner on hoses and fittings) and don't see any. Going to take it to Autozone to check codes tomorrow. Looking through forums I see MAF and TPS as possibles...but I got a feeling you guys are going to tell me crank sensor. Most of the forum posts regarding CPS sound like static problems (i.e. dies at idle). My issue is definitely related to transient pedal movement - only when backing out of the gas pedal.
